Biggest Celebrity Weddings of Summer 2026: Taylor Swift, Dua Lipa, Zendaya and More

Summer 2026 has delivered a remarkable run of celebrity weddings, with stars from music, sports, film and social media celebrating major milestones. Among the couples making headlines are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ce, Dua Lipa and Callum Turner, Zendaya and Tom Holland, and Jordyn Woods and Karl-Anthony Towns.

The weddings have ranged from intimate ceremonies to lavish celebrity-filled celebrations. Some couples chose to keep their weddings private, while others shared glimpses of their special days with fans.

Here is a look at some of the most notable celebrity weddings of summer 2026, based on publicly reported details from PEOPLE, Vogue, Esquire and other established entertainment outlets.

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ce Celebrate Their Marriage

Taylor Swift and Kansas City Chiefs tight end Travis Kelce married on July 3 in a high-profile ceremony at Madison Square Garden in New York City.

The wedding reportedly brought together about 1,000 guests, including numerous celebrities. The couple kept details of the event relatively private afterwards.

Kelce later spoke publicly about the wedding in August. He described it as the “best night of my life” and said he appreciated everyone who attended the celebration.

The couple had announced their engagement in August 2025 before eventually exchanging vows the following summer. Since the wedding, both have largely stayed out of the spotlight regarding their married life.

Dua Lipa and Callum Turner Had Two Wedding Celebrations

Dua Lipa and actor Callum Turner took a different approach to their wedding celebrations.

The couple first married during an intimate ceremony at Old Marylebone Town Hall in London on May 31. Lipa wore a custom Schiaparelli couture suit-dress, while Turner chose a navy suit.

They then held a larger celebration in Sicily on June 6 at Villa Valguarnera.

Turner recently opened up about the experience, describing the wedding as the most beautiful day of his life. He also said receiving congratulations from strangers felt surreal because the occasion had been so personal to the couple.

The pair later enjoyed a honeymoon in Italy, including time along the Amalfi Coast.

Zendaya and Tom Holland Keep Their Marriage Private

Zendaya and Tom Holland have maintained a much quieter approach to their marriage.

In March, Zendaya’s long-time stylist Law Roach publicly claimed that the couple had already married. Holland later appeared to confirm the marriage during a June interview, discussing fake AI-generated wedding images that had circulated online.

The couple continued their celebrations during the summer. A private gathering was reportedly held at Beaverbrook Hotel in Surrey, England, on Aug. 4.

Their approach stands in contrast to some of the year’s larger celebrity weddings. Rather than publicly documenting every detail, Zendaya and Holland have kept much of their relationship away from the spotlight.

Jordyn Woods and Karl-Anthony Towns Marry in Malibu

One of the most recent major celebrity weddings of summer 2026 was the marriage of Jordyn Woods and New York Knicks star Karl-Anthony Towns.

The couple tied the knot on Aug. 15 in Malibu, California, during an outdoor ceremony overlooking the Pacific Ocean. Photos from the celebration showed an elegant black-and-white theme, with guests dressed in black.

Woods wore a custom strapless Danielle Frankel gown made from silk wool. Towns chose a classic black Ralph Lauren tuxedo.

The guest list included several major names, such as Kylie Jenner, Timothée Chalamet, Justin Bieber, Hailey Bieber, Michael B. Jordan and Teyana Taylor. Towns’ Knicks teammates Jalen Brunson, Josh Hart and OG Anunoby were also reportedly present.

The couple became romantically involved in 2020 and announced their engagement in December 2025 after five years together.

Paul Wesley and Natalie Kuckenburg Choose an Intimate Wedding

Actor Paul Wesley and model Natalie Kuckenburg also exchanged vows during the summer.

Kuckenburg announced the marriage on Instagram on July 13, sharing photos from their intimate outdoor ceremony. The couple had originally considered a larger wedding before deciding to legally marry instead.

Wesley later explained that they found a last-minute cancellation at the Santa Barbara courthouse, allowing them to move forward with their plans sooner than expected.

Their decision highlights one of the clearest themes of summer 2026: celebrity weddings did not follow one single formula.

Tommy Paul and Paige Lorenze Get Married in New York

Tennis player Tommy Paul and content creator Paige Lorenze married on July 14 at Old Westbury Gardens on Long Island, New York.

Lorenze previously explained that the couple wanted to marry in the United States and in the state where they had met. Their wedding therefore carried a personal connection to the beginning of their relationship.

MrBeast and Thea Booysen Celebrate on Necker Island

YouTube star Jimmy Donaldson, better known as MrBeast, married fellow content creator Thea Booysen during an intimate celebration on Necker Island.

The wedding festivities began July 14 and stretched across several days at the private island resort. About 70 guests attended, and a family friend officiated the ceremony.

The destination setting gave the couple a very different wedding experience from the large city celebrations seen elsewhere this summer.

Emma Roberts and Cody John Wed in Idaho

Actress Emma Roberts married Cody John on July 25 in an outdoor ceremony at a private residence in Idaho.

One especially meaningful moment involved Roberts’ son, Rhodes, who walked his mother down the aisle. Roberts also wore a custom Monique Lhuillier gown in a vintage rose shade, a colour connected to her middle name.

Tallulah Willis and Justin Acee Marry in Idaho

Tallulah Willis, daughter of Bruce Willis and Demi Moore, married Justin Acee on Aug. 8 in Sun Valley, Idaho.

Willis wore a custom gown created by Pierpaolo Piccioli, the creative director of Balenciaga. Her mother, Demi Moore, later shared photos from the dress-fitting process and celebrated the family milestone publicly.

Cristiano Ronaldo and Georgina Rodríguez Have a Private Ceremony

Football star Cristiano Ronaldo and Georgina Rodríguez also made their relationship official through a private civil ceremony.

The couple married on Aug. 11 in Cascais, Portugal. A statement described the ceremony as an intimate occasion attended by their five children.

Ronaldo and Rodríguez later shared a photo of their wedding bands on social media, offering fans a brief glimpse of the milestone.

Why Summer 2026 Has Been a Big Season for Celebrity Weddings

The celebrity weddings of summer 2026 have shared one interesting feature: variety.

Some couples opted for huge, star-filled celebrations. Swift and Kelce reportedly welcomed around 1,000 guests, while Woods and Towns hosted an A-list gathering in Malibu.

Others chose a more personal route. Paul Wesley and Natalie Kuckenburg opted for a spontaneous legal ceremony, while Ronaldo and Rodríguez kept their civil wedding particularly private.

Dua Lipa and Callum Turner combined both approaches by having an intimate London ceremony followed by a larger celebration in Sicily.

That range of celebrations makes the summer’s wedding season notable. Despite their different levels of publicity, each couple appeared to put its own priorities at the centre of the occasion.
